Appointment of Damon Audia as Senior Vice President and Chief Financial Officer

 

The Board of Directors (the “Board”) of Carpenter Technology Corporation (the “Company”) appointed Damon Audia to be the Company’s Senior Vice President and Chief Financial Officer, effective October 19, 2015. Mr. Audia will replace the Company’s acting Chief Financial officer, Tim Lain, who will resume his position as the Company’s Vice President, Controller and Chief Accounting Officer.

 

From December 1, 2013 until accepting the position with the Company, Mr. Audia, 44, was the Senior Vice President of Finance in North America Business at The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company. Prior to that, Mr. Audia served as the Senior Vice President of Business Development at The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company from July 2012 and as Senior Vice President of Finance at The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company from December 2008 and as its Treasurer from March 14, 2007. Mr. Audia served as Vice President of Goodyear India Ltd. from March 2007 to December 2008 and as Assistant Treasurer of Capital Markets of Goodyear India Ltd. from December 2004 to March 2007. Prior to joining Goodyear, Mr. Audia worked at Delphi Corporation where he served in a variety of treasury and financial roles from 1998 to 2004, including as Manager of Capital Planning & Pensions Analysis, Manager of Capital Markets, Director of Capital Planning & Structured Finance, Director of Corporate Finance & Capital Markets, and Product Line Director of its Automotive Holdings Group. Prior to Delphi Corporation, Mr. Audia spent time with General Motors, Merck and Ford Motor Company in a variety of finance positions. Mr. Audia earned his Master of Science degree in Industrial Administration from Carnegie Mellon University in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. He holds an undergraduate degree in General Studies from the University of Michigan in Ann Arbor, Michigan.

 

Mr. Audia’s compensation as Senior Vice President and Chief Financial Officer is set forth in an offer letter the Company delivered to Mr. Audia on October 13, 2015, and accepted by him on October 15, 2015 (the “Offer Letter”). Mr. Audia’s annual base salary will be $430,000. Mr. Audia will also be eligible to participate in the Company’s Executive Bonus Compensation Plan for the fiscal year ending June 30, 2016 with a “target level” cash bonus of 80% of his salary, based on the achievement of certain target metrics, to be determined annually by the Board or Company’s Human Resources Committee. The Company will also grant Mr. Audia certain equity awards with respect to shares of common stock of the Company, with such awards having an aggregate grant date fair value of $350,000, and consisting of stock options, time-based restricted stock units, 1-year adjusted EBITDA performance units and 3-year total stockholder return performance units. Each such equity award will be granted pursuant to, and subject to the terms and conditions of, an equity award agreement. Mr. Audia will also be eligible to receive annual equity grants determined by the Company’s Human Resources Committee, which are anticipated to be granted in July 2016 and with an approximate annual value of $700,000. Additionally, Mr. Audia will be eligible to participate in the Company’s Deferred Compensation Plan, Executive Relocation Policy, Severance Pay Plan for Executives and Change of Control Severance Plan, as well as the Company’s other benefit programs.
